Hydrogels. Hydrogel refers to a three-dimensional arrangement made of hydrophilic polymers with a high capacity to interact with and retain a vast amount of water and biological fluids due to several functional grouping [like amino (–NH 2), the carboxylic acid (–COOH), a hydroxyl group (–OH), amide (–CONH), sulfo groups (–SO 3 H)] in the polymer chains [].
